是指在使用intro.js库进行引导式教程时,可以通过设置回调函数来在每一步执行时触发特定的操作或函数。
intro.js是一个轻量级的JavaScript库,用于创建引导式教程和用户导航。它可以帮助开发者向用户展示应用程序的功能和界面,并引导用户完成特定的操作。
在intro.js中,可以通过设置回调函数来在每一步执行时触发特定的操作。具体而言,可以使用onbeforechange回调函数来在每一步之前触发函数,使用onafterchange回调函数来在每一步之后触发函数。
例如,可以通过以下方式使用intro.js来在单步执行时触发函数:
<link rel="stylesheet" href="path/to/introjs.css">
<script src="path/to/intro.js"></script>
var intro = introJs();
intro.setOptions({
steps: [
{
element: '#step1',
intro: '这是第一步',
onbeforechange: function() {
// 在第一步之前触发的函数
// 可以在这里执行特定的操作
},
onafterchange: function() {
// 在第一步之后触发的函数
// 可以在这里执行特定的操作
}
},
// 其他步骤...
]
});
intro.start();
在上述代码中,通过设置onbeforechange和onafterchange回调函数,可以在每一步之前和之后触发特定的函数。开发者可以根据实际需求,在这些回调函数中执行相应的操作,例如更新界面、发送请求、记录用户行为等。
对于intro.js的更多详细信息和用法,可以参考腾讯云的产品介绍页面:intro.js产品介绍。
领取专属 10元无门槛券
手把手带您无忧上云